Hello SUZY2092,

Thanks for writing. For doing an easy and fast procedure to hack it, I recommend you to put my SD kit directly in your SD, execute the following steps, and if you have any doubt in the procedure, I recommend you to open a new post with the specific questions that you might have.

------------------------------
Wii U Hack Hack 5.5.3, - 5.5.4
------------------------------
* Covers: http://www.gametdb.com/WiiU/BWPP01

1. Run the Exploit through the browser:

• * You have to put the Homebrew Launcher .ELF in the path (it is located in the same path in the OLD folder): 00.SD \ wiiu \ apps \ homebrew_launcher \
• Buy the Brain Training game.
• Webs:
○ sleepii.ovh (Sploit: Nº3)
○ wiiuexploit.xyz/firmware/55X.html

2. Install Haxchi in the game (as if replacing it) Brain Training.

• * Do it immediately after the exploit, without restarting, so you don't have to do it more times.
• Description: voucher to access the Homebrew Launcher without having to run the browser exploit.
• Link: https://github.com/FIX94/haxchi/releases
• Installer path: SD: \ haxchi
• App HomeBrew / Haxchi path: SD: \ wiiu \ apps \ haxchi

3. Install ColdBoot to start what is called Syspatch / check, that is, it starts patched and it can open installed things, such as artisan channels, VC, eshop and DLC.

* BEWARE, brick possibility: by updating the Wii U, move Haxchi, uninstall Haxchi from the Wii U menu.

1. Disconnect the hard drives.
2. Start the Wii U, enter the Homebrew Launcher, and start the sign_c2w_patcher program, to be able to install things with the WUP Installer.
3. Move the Haxchi to the last page and put it in a folder.
4. Load it to open the Homebrew Launcher.
5. Update Haxchi in the same Haxchi app. Just reinstall.
6. Install Channel Forwarder from Homebrew Launcher with WupInstaller.
7. Go to the ColdBoot application, press button A, and again.
8. When it finishes installing, restart the Wii U, when the black screen appears with Autoboot, press the home button on the remote to choose: Autoboot: System Menu and choose Boot System Menu.

• * The Haxchi icon will have already changed, do not touch or move it.
• * The Mocha CFW 0.2, nor the FAT32 mod work well since when exiting the Homebrew Launcher, the Wii U hangs.

4. (Just in case) Uninstall ColdBoot:

1. Go to the CBHC (Coldboot Haxchi) application: first press button A and then button B to uninstall.
2. We turn off the console and turn it on again.
3. Load Homebrew Launcher to see if it won't let us in, which will mean, the patched startup has actually been removed.
4. Reopen the browser exploit (the first time it worked for me with loadiine.ovh, or with sleepii.ovh), and you have to have the Haxchi application in the root and in the wiuu / apps on the SD.
5. Reinstall Haxchi.
6. Operate normal.

5. Install Channel Forwarder of USB Loader GX with WupInstaller:

• Install on USB to avoid error 199-999: https://gbatemp.net/threads/usb-loa...nel-for-wii-u-menu.482595/page-6#post-7898223

• It is not really an injection, but it redirects the execution to the vWii forwarder (UNEO), that is why it does recognize Wii games, (and it does not do so with the channel I used to do) because it opens the USB Loader GX since the vWii where the Hide Partitions, it no longer hides the USB.

• * To install a channel on the USB, it is necessary to remove the USB from below.
https://gbatemp.net/threads/usb-loader-gx-forwarder-channel-for-wii-u-menu.482595/

6. Install WiiU2HBC Channel Forwarder with WupInstaller:

• Install on the NAND.
• * To install a channel in the Nand it is not necessary to remove the USB from below.
https://gbatemp.net/threads/release-wiiu2hbc-a-hbl2hbc-forwarder-channel.455991/


------------------------------
Virtual Wii Hack
------------------------------
* Important to put all my kit in the SD.
* GC games are managed with the GC BackUp Manager program (https://wii.scenebeta.com/noticia/dmlconv) and Wii games with Wii BackUp Manager (http://www.wiibackupmanager.co.uk/downloads .html).

1. Open Wuphax from the Wii U HBL to hack the Mii Channel of the vWii. (Option A)

2. Open Wii mode and open the Mii Channel to install the HBC.

3. Open Wuphax from the Wii U HBL to restore the Mii Channel of the vWii. (Option B)

4. Install d2x CIOS: V10 BETA 53 D2X ...
a. 56 249
b. 57 250
c. 58 251

5. Install IOS 236 Installer v8 special edition:
a. Installs a patched IOS36 into the IOS236 slot.

6. Open Yet Another Wad Manager, select that you do not want another IOS, and install:
○ USB Loader GX-UNEO_Forwarder_5_1_AHBPROT (For vWii ONLY).
○ Homebrew Channel "Wide".

I have bacth converted the artwork and removed the transparent alpha channel from the pngs.
They now roking without an issue.

I have uploaded it here: <REMOVED> will be added to eipok's SD pack
Copy the contents to your sd card and edit fceugx\settings.xml to match:

<setting name="CoverFolder" value="fceugx/artwork" description="Covers Folder" />
